YAKIMA -- The Yakima Health District is now posting results of restaurant inspections on its Web site.
Jared Keefer, an environmental health specialist with the district, told the board Wednesday at its monthly meeting that the information is part of a larger plan to make health information more readily available to the community.
The results describe what the inspector observed at the time and don't guarantee that those conditions are present at all times.
All eating establishments, including grocery and convenience store delis, are inspected at least once a year and more frequently depending on their history of compliance, Keefer said.
"If we get complaints we inspect more frequently," he said.
The information is updated monthly.
